new text begin (b) The grant recipient must use grant money to respond to the needs of children age
eight to 18 years old involved with truancy in Hennepin County. The grant recipient must
create culturally welcoming and nurturing spaces for interventions to stop truancy by
addressing the needs of African American youth who are involved in truancy and the child
protection system. Eligible uses of grant money for truancy crisis response include
establishing mentoring relationships, re-engaging a child with their birth family or other
relatives, preparing and assisting youth in finding meaningful work opportunities, and
providing life skills training in trauma-informed practices and de-escalation skills.
